Knowing how light interacts with different surfaces and how shadows differ based on different surfaces makes the base of this industry.
Diffuse lighting models are often used to determine color changes on different surfaces and detect the source of light. Similarly, spotlight factor and attenuation are other essential attributes that are most popular used in 3D lighting and rendering projects.
There are a plethora of technologies that used to escalate 3D creations to a different level. The most effective ways used by experience holders require more knowledge, expertise, and patience. The most used of them are pre-pass depth mapping, screen-space ambient occlusion, tone mapping operators, Bokeh blur filters, using Gouraud shading, Phong reflection model, and many others.
However, The Blinn-Phong reflection model is the universal and standard lighting method used today. Thankfully, today pixels can also be processed much faster by GPUs using mathematical complexity.
These creative tips can help if you want to make highly engaging and realistic 3D lighting and rendering.
1) Using a Linear Workflow
A linear workflow is on the top of the list for many experienced professionals. That gives a professional touch to even an amateur level creation. Linear workflows help map down the entire process- pre-preparing texture maps and choosing surface colors, lighting, rendering, and compositing.
2) Analyze the lights one at a time
When you begin adjusting the lights, hide all the other lights in the scene, and analyze the stage with just one view at a time.
3) Eye lighting is the key to VFX
If you can do justice to the eye lighting, you can achieve your aim. Start by focusing on this goal when you are fixing the light.
4) Adding bounce colors to your imagery
Bounce colors are a great way of adding pop effects to VFX creations and motion designing.
